MANILA, Philippines — Hundreds of Filipinos are calling for justice to be handed down following the wrongful deaths of two dogs named Killua and Erika.
The hashtags #JusticeForKillua and #JusticeForErika trended on social media after their owners and media outlets reported their deaths.
Killua's lifeless body was found in a sack in Camarines Sur, and camera footage shows a man chasing and beating the dog. Meanwhile, media outlets reported that Erika was stabbed and killed by a Korean national in Malate.
Filipino celebrities and netizens took to the internet to express a call for justice and hold the dogs' killers accountable.
Actress Janella Salvador, a known pet lover, said on X (formerly Twitter), “People don’t deserve animals. Ang sakit sakit sa puso. These psychos better end up in jail.”
Related: 4th Impact deletes GoFundMe page for dog donations after heavy backlash
Singer-actress Sarah Geronimo called the news heartbreaking and the dogs were defenseless, “Every life deserves respect and protection. It's time to demand accountability and raise our voices against animal cruelty. Let's unite in being the voice for the voiceless.”
Multiple dog owner and host Kim Atienza pointed out that golden retrievers, Killua's breed, countered comments by the dog's alleged killer.
“Golden retrievers are the safest dogs to be with kids. You broke the law, you will go to jail sir,” Kim said on X.
Another actress, Andrea Brillantes, reposted on her Instagram stories posts of calling for justice over Killua's death.
